What are the different types of Carrefour?

With sales areas increasing from 200 to 900m2, Proxi, Carrefour Bio, Carrefour Contact, Carrefour Express and Carrefour City are our day-to-day living brands. They are homely, modern, close to our customers with an offering that is adapted for the location, attractive pricing and long store opening hours.

Which Carrefour is biggest in Paris?

The Biggest Carrefour Hypermarket in France and Europe

The biggest Carrefour hypermarche is in Villiers-en-Bière, one hour south east of Paris. It's also the largest hypermarché in all of Europe since an extension was added in 1986. What is this?

Why is it called Carrefour?

The first Carrefour shop (not a hypermarket) opened in 1960, within suburban Annecy, near a crossroads (hence the name, carrefour means crossroads in French).

What are challenges of Carrefour?

Carrefour was accused by the French government of violating about 2,500 business regulations. For example, it was claimed that the operations of the business violated weight and standardisation rules. The meat products in the stores had shrunk by less than 15% of its weight which should not happen.

Who is Carrefour owned by?

Majid Al Futtaim

Today, Majid Al Futtaim operates over 320 Carrefour stores in 16 countries, serving more than 750,000 customers daily and employing over 37,000 colleagues.

What is the strategy of Carrefour?

DISCOUNT STORES EXPANSION

To help customers contend with the soaring cost of living, Carrefour vowed to boost the share of private label products in its food sales to 40% in 2026 from 33% in 2022 and to accelerate expansion of discount stores in its key French and Brazilian markets.

What is Carrefour basic strategy?

To become more attractive, Carrefour must implement a two-pronged strategy: reduce its management costs in order to offer customers more competitive prices and invest in two priority projects, the omnichannel approach and the food transition for everyone.
